
Dual operational amplifier featuring a 5MHz gain bandwidth product and 5V/µs slew rate. Offers low input bias current of 115pA and a 3mV input offset voltage. Operates from 2.7V to 5.5V supply voltages with a typical supply current of 1.17mA. Provides 25mA output current per channel and a 130dB voltage gain. Packaged in a 10-MSOP for surface mounting, this RoHS compliant component operates from -40°C to 85°C.
